A leading law firm in the UK is seeking a Non-Contentious Construction Senior Associate or Managing Associate to join their Clean Energy legal team in Manchester. The ideal candidate will have over 5 years' PQE, expertise in project documentation, and a strong interest in clean energy.
Responsibilities include:
- Drafting complex project documentation
- Handling transactions across various renewable energy sectors
This role offers a competitive salary and extensive benefits while contributing to significant projects in the renewable sector.
